Amazon Leadership and Shareholder Value
As founder and former CEO of Amazon, Jeff Bezos continues to shape the company's long term strategy even after transitioning to executive chairman. His substantial shareholding remains the largest driver of net worth, benefiting from e commerce expansion, cloud computing margins, and global logistics scale.
Amazon's diversified revenue streams, including Prime subscriptions, advertising, and third party seller services, create recurring cash flows that support sustained shareholder value. Leadership in cloud infrastructure and AI innovation further reinforces the investment thesis behind his core business holding.
Blue Origin Space Ventures
Space Tourism and Orbital Projects
Blue Origin is central to Jeff Bezos long term vision for space, with suborbital flights generating commercial interest and ongoing development of orbital infrastructure. The company's progress in reusable launch systems positions it for future growth in a competitive space economy.
Long Term Vision and Capital Deployment
Bezos has committed significant personal capital to Blue Origin, emphasizing projects that enable millions of people to live and work in space. This long horizon approach affects the valuation and timing of returns, making it a distinctive component of his overall net worth.
Investments and Media Portfolio
Beyond Amazon, Jeff Bezos holds a varied portfolio that includes the Washington Post, venture investments, and climate initiatives. These strategic allocations spread risk across media, technology, and sustainability, while also reflecting personal interests and long term societal impact goals.
His investment activity through Bezos Day 1 Fund and other vehicles demonstrates active engagement beyond financial returns, often aligning capital with innovation in energy, healthcare access, and early childhood education.
